Composite Number

27016

27016 is a even composite number that follows 27015 and precedes 27017. It is composed of 16 distinct factors: 1, 2, 4, 8, 11, 22, 44, 88, 307, 614, 1228, 2456, 3377, 6754, 13508, 27016. Its prime factorization can be written as 2^3 × 11 × 307. 27016 is classified as a abundant number based on the sum of its proper divisors. In computer science, 27016 is represented as 110100110001000 in binary and 6988 in hexadecimal.
